| Author: | pash [ 09 Jul 2009 22:30 ] |
| Post subject: | Re: Manufacturing date |
I am quite sure my S1 has the manufacturing date on a sticker with the VIN number. Your VIN is 4MZYS11J3W32xxxxx The W in the VIN number is 98 model year The xxxxx is the sequential number, Buell will have a look-up table of sequential number and manufacturing date, you could guess how many were made per year and then apply that to your sequential number. I would have said Buell probably made 100 or so the year before to be ready for the new model year. Check "Vehicle Identification Number" under "Chassis" in your Workshop manual. |
